System Design
For the optimal preparation of young birds (pullets) from 1 day to point of lay
Trains the birds to move between tiers – reduces injuries and keel bone damage
All birds trained to sleep, drink and eat on the system from an early age
High welfare system that encourages natural bird behavior
Trains the pullets for any commercial aviary laying system
Typically 7-10 days ahead of breed bodyweight target by transfer
Produces strong , more even birds – 80% + by 8 weeks
Birds come into lay sooner – potential for 5-7 eggs more
Excellent management and visibility of birds from ground level
Centre cantilever leg means very little fixed to the floor making cleaning easy
Feeders and drinkers at different levels – all on system
Lighting fitted at all levels – assisting training of birds to sleep on system
Birds can be retained in the system for acclimatisation
Perching on all levels and hinged perches on the front
Easy to ventilate and maintain good litter
Simple and robust construction with heavy guage steel
